Why go

Just a few hours from Montreal, the Plaisance to Thurso Cycling Path is an ideal getaway for outdoor enthusiasts seeking breathtaking landscapes. Let yourself be captivated by the natural beauty of the area while enjoying a refreshing activity.

What to do

  • Cycling on the bike path: Ride along the 40 km of well-maintained trails that wind alongside the Ottawa River, providing spectacular views at every turn.
  • Hiking: Explore the surrounding trails on foot and discover the local flora and fauna while immersing yourself in the tranquility of nature.
  • Wildlife watching: Take the time to observe birds and other wildlife that inhabit this beautiful area, especially at sunrise or sunset.

Nearby

After a day of activities, enjoy a picnic by the riverside or relax while admiring the scenery. The rest areas are perfect for recharging before heading back.

Getting there

From Montreal, it takes about 1.5 hours by car to reach the Plaisance to Thurso Cycling Path. Easy access for a day of adventure!
